# Building Access — Contractor Notes

Brightmoor Depot is migrating from the old Keylane fob system to VexaPass readers. During the changeover, old fobs work on floors 1–2 only. Contractors must sign in at the Ashgate lobby desk and collect a temporary pass. Do not tailgate through the east stairwell; alarms are live. Until your VexaPass is issued, use the interim contractor code below at the lobby turnstile.

door code, tajof-kageg: bdg-QVDCE-3

Quick heads-up on Pinwheel UI versioning: we cut a minor release every sprint, and anything touching component props needs a changeset file in the PR. No changeset, no merge — the bot will nag you. Majors are rare and go through the design council first. The full policy, with examples of what counts as breaking, lives on the internal page below.

wiki page, bahip-yahip: https://grafana.qirvanlabs.corp/browse/display/projects/cc3a1b9dbfc9

Scope: outbound biological and material samples from the Dray Street office to Corvalis Labs, Northbridge campus.

Procedure: samples must be packed in approved Thermoline cases, logged in the transit register, and collected only by the contracted courier, Swiftmere Transit. Pick-ups run Tuesday and Thursday mornings. The office manager confirms the manifest against the register before release. No samples leave reception unaccompanied. The courier must follow the hand-over instruction stated below.

drop instructions, hahip-badug: the quenox ralath courier leaves the kaseth fraiel rusiel tameth belys istdor ralion giliel ledger at gate 7830 under passcode 165413

## Support

New to Trailnote? The offline mode is the part that trips people up most. Surveys are cached locally and synced when the device gets a connection again — conflicts are resolved last-write-wins, which surprises folks sometimes. If a tablet seems stuck with unsynced records, check the sync queue screen before panicking; it's usually just a stale token. Still stuck? Ping the field tools crew at the address below.

escalation mailbox, kaweg-kahif: druwyn.sordor@nelvroworks.corp